**Q: Why does SplitPane Viewer truncate diffs above 200 MB?**

SplitPane Viewer, the diff engine inside the Corvette IDE suite, streams large files in 4 MB chunks to keep memory bounded. Plugins hooking the render pipeline must declare `supportsChunkedDiff` or output will be truncated silently. If your plugin's local state becomes corrupted during a chunked render, clear the cache and re-authenticate with the vault. The passphrase to unlock the plugin vault is printed below.

strongbox words: drudor-druax-novmir-wenax-fenvan-pelwyn-julmir-briius-gorix-fraius-wenion-eliion-ralix

**Autocomplete index performance.** Plugin authors querying the Tindervale autocomplete endpoint should expect elevated latency while the suggestion index rebuilds, typically 03:00–04:30 UTC daily. During rebuilds, responses may fall back to prefix-only matching, so fuzzy results will be sparse. Do not implement client-side retries faster than two seconds; the index recovers on its own. Current rebuild status, historical timings, and the degradation flag your plugin can poll are all published on the status page below.

dashboard of hagug-yafop = https://artifactory.zemvarlabs.internal/board

# Pagination config — Lanternfish Public API
#
# Welcome aboard. All list endpoints are cursor-paginated; offset params
# were removed in v3. PAGE_SIZE_DEFAULT=25 and PAGE_SIZE_MAX=100 are hard
# caps enforced at the gateway, not per-route. Cursors are opaque — never
# parse them client-side or in tests. Raising PAGE_SIZE_MAX needs a perf
# review first. Cursors are signed before leaving the service, and the
# signing secret is set on the line directly below.

vault entry, yagef-bahop: COURIER_KEY29=5cc62eb51255862256337c33c5be9

Hey Marisol — handing off the Quellbase query planner mess. Since the v4.2 rollout, join reordering picks the cartesian path on anything touching the telemetry tables, so p95 latency tripled. I pinned the old planner via the QB_PLANNER_LEGACY flag on the staging cluster; prod still needs it. Darnell's fix lands Thursday, maybe. If the planner config store locks you out mid-change, you'll need the recovery passphrase to unseal it. Here it is:

vault phrase of hawif-yajep = julox-norael-norys-sorion-casix-praix-quenox-sorix-holok-ruswyn-frawyn-wendor-silmir-brieth